Barnes & Noble Inc., as it prepares to split up its business, said Thursday that Sears Canada Inc. Chief Executive Ronald D. Boire will lead its retail business, while current Chief Executive Michael P. Huseby will become executive chairman of its college books spinoff.

Barnes & Noble in February announced plans to separate its education arm. The company had earlier planned to spin off its struggling Nook business but that plan was later scrapped. Nook remains part of the core retail group, which also includes the company's online sales.

Mr. Huseby, who joined Barnes & Noble in 2012, will remain the company's chief executive until the split-up, expected by the end of August.

He will then become executive chairman of Barnes & Noble Education, which will have separate board.

Mr. Boire, who has held positions at Sears Holdings Corp., Brookstone Inc. and Best Buy, will assume his position as head of the retail division on Sept. 8.
